Navigate to the following path: H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\FontSubstitutes Look for the string value named . Double-click it and ensure its value data is set to Tahoma . Restart your computer to apply the changes. Summary for Developers and Designers
MS Shell Dlg 2 is a built-in Windows registry mechanism known as a . It acts as a placeholder or font alias. Introduced by Microsoft to support internationalization and user interface scaling, its purpose is to allow developers to build software interfaces without hardcoding a specific typeface.
This comprehensive guide explains exactly what MS Shell Dlg 2 is, why you cannot download it as a standard TTF, and how to fix the underlying system or registry issues that cause it to malfunction. What is MS Shell Dlg 2?
On almost all modern installations of Windows (including Windows 10 and Windows 11), MS Shell Dlg 2 automatically points to . Language: Western / European languages Virtual Name: MS Shell Dlg 2 Actual Physical Font: Tahoma ( tahoma.ttf ) Ms Shell Dlg 2 Font Download High Quality Ttf
MS Shell Dlg 2 is not a physical font file (like a ) that you can download; logical font
When troubleshooting text rendering bugs, remember that looking for an external "MS Shell Dlg 2 TTF download" is a dead end. The solution lies in ensuring your operating system has access to its native, high-quality core fonts like , and verifying that your system’s FontSubstitutes registry path is properly configured. By following the steps outlined above, you can instantly restore crisp, readable UI text to any affected application.
How to Get "High Quality" System Fonts (Tahoma/MS Shell Dlg 2) Summary for Developers and Designers MS Shell Dlg
Because MS Shell Dlg 2 is a "name" in a list rather than a file, there is no official "MS Shell Dlg 2.ttf" to download. If a program tells you this font is "missing," it usually means the system's registry mapping is broken or the physical font it points to (usually Tahoma) has been deleted or corrupted. How to "Install" or Fix It
: Windows uses registry entries (located at H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\Current Version\FontSubstitutes ) to decide which physical font to show when "MS Shell Dlg 2" is requested.
Introduced in Windows 2000, MS Shell Dlg 2 acts as a system shortcut. Its primary purpose is to allow software developers to create one interface that works globally without hard-coding specific font names that might not exist in every country. Microsoft Learn On most modern systems, MS Shell Dlg 2 maps directly to Tahoma Alternative: Its predecessor, MS Shell Dlg , typically maps to Microsoft Sans Serif MS UI Gothic (for Japanese systems). Microsoft Learn How to Get the "High Quality" Version Since MS Shell Dlg 2 is just a pointer to This comprehensive guide explains exactly what MS Shell
Are you seeing an , or is text appearing completely blank?
If you are designing an interface or a website and want the exact look intended by MS Shell Dlg 2, use or Segoe UI .
If you are on Windows but your fonts have been deleted or corrupted, the best way to restore the high-quality TTF is through .
If you have landed on this page searching for a you are likely a designer, a UI developer, or someone trying to match the crisp, clean text seen in Windows applications.
Navigate to the following path: H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\FontSubstitutes Look for the string value named MS Shell Dlg 2 .